For another portion of the video I would have a girl, representing the daughter, performing a contemporary dance routine in a seemingly empty room, under a spotlight and with a small value of water at her feet. Her movements would be swift and large, reflecting the impact and pressure that growing up can cause however these motions would be gentle and in slow motion to represent the innocence and femininity, the image her father has her. She would also wear a big bright yellow dress – the primary colour representing childishness and innocence as well as reference to the lyric in the song regarding her as a “sweet golden rose”. The flowing of the large skirt of the dress is also intended to imitate the image of a flower.

Finally, for the experimental aspect of the video, I envision a scene of the daughter lying on an operating table with her chest split open, as the song progresses an abundance of flowers begins to grow from the open wound and eventually cover her entire body. The operating table is to represent the drastic change we take in both our appearance and personality throughout puberty, I thought through a child’s eyes this body alteration could seem like a surgery. The flower, again, represent her innocence  but also change. Growing up is not a choice and like these wild flowers they will grow whether you like it or not. Puberty is very sudden and can be very stressful, to the point where it’s suffocating and that’s the image I’m attempting to replicate in this scene. The flowers also come from the frequent mention of them throughout the song like ‘sweet golden rose’ and ‘And all the soil is sour, And the trees are brittle, And so are the flowers’.

Idea 4 – Short film “5 Stages”

This short film is intended to explore the theme of ‘Grief’ and it’s theorized 5 stages; denial, anger, bargaining, depression and acceptance. I intended to present these themes through symbolism reflecting through the cinematography, props, setting and the main character’s actions and dialogue. I’d structured a simple narrative that follows a widow who’s recently been told her husband has been murdered. After this event she has to cope with living life be herself. It’s hinted and later revealed in the story that their marriage wasn’t exactly a happy one. While we experience to emotions of our main character we also watch the case unfold as it’s being discovered. We eventually learn that our main character was in fact the perpetrator and killed her husband to end his poor treatment of her.Through she suffered abuse from her husband, our tragic protagonist still deeply loved him and depended on him. Her struggle isn’t solely based on her bereavement but her inner conflict over whether what she did was the right thing.

My intention for the ending was for her phase of ‘acceptance’ was for her to visit his grave moments before being arrested for her crimes and her confession. I have also designed scenes when she is experiencing the other stages. An example would be for her stage of ‘denial’ she would often do simple things such as making enough dinner for two, setting two plates on the table, she would act as if nothing had happened before reminding herself. This denial is not only her dealing with her late husband but also ignoring the crime she had committed.

As for the symbolism, I want to include religious imagery, such as crosses and a scene in the church, as it’s a common coping mechanism for people to turn to, as well as dealings with life and death, and heaven and hell. Other small details I’ve envisioned are – a bouquet of flowers that would sit in the windowsill, half of them dead the other alive and bountiful, this portrays her loneliness without her husband contrasting with the freedom she feel. Another example is in the very beginning of the film whens she’s being informed of her husband’s death. The camera would be positioned behind a candle which is recently been blow out but is burning slightly and producing smoke. The candle being blow out is a metaphor for her sudden loss (fire is also often a symbol for life) yet she still has hope as the fire is still persisting. Though the continued burning could also be interpreted as her history of abuse forever haunting her.

My new idea – A music Video to XXXTENTACION’s song ‘SAD!’

This music video is intended to have very simple but impactful shots and cinematography which are paired with heavy and fast paced editing to match with the music. The whole video will take place in a dark room solely lite by alternating colored lights which will reflect the emotions of the two present characters – these lights will be a deep, menacing red and a bright white. One character will be in casual clothes and appear like a regular person while the other adorns an all black costume with a black hoodie and wears a creepy white mask. I originally envisioned both character to be the same person however I do not possess sufficient technique to achieve such a feat.

The themes I desire to explore are the dealings with depression and how it can affect the individual. I wanted to present this in both a visual and symbolic way. The visual being the actions between the two present characters and the symbolic is presented through the cinematography, lighting and use of props. The props used are limited, there will be a tarot reading in which the cards will display an unfulfilling future and approaching death. This is to display how mental illness can greatly affect a person’s future as well as display the character’s nihilistic beliefs. Another prop present will be a pair of handcuffs that join the two characters – this indicates how mental illness is constantly chained to you and frequently looms over you. The mask worn by one of the character includes a menacing, almost cartoon-ish, grin which looks like it’s constantly mocking the other person. Often in media when they represent depression or mental illness they refer to is a ‘demon’, the mask is intended to reflect this form of iconography.

I already have a collaboration of shots already planned in my mind, in these shots I intend to make the masked character seem ultimately bigger than the other to make them look inferior. I intend to do this with high angled shots from the masked characters perspective as well as positioning them in ways that the masked character always has the upper hand. This is presenting how mental illness can ultimately diminish the individual and  make them feel worthless.

Finally their will be an collection of long shots which distance the audience from the characters – these show the feelings of loneliness and isolation. during these shots the dark surroundings will be filled with malicious insults directed at characters, these are the characters perceptions of themselves.
